import glob
import math
import sys
import time
def map_dist(long1, lat1, long2, lat2):
'''distance between 2 points on sphere surface, in meter'''
if long1 == long2 and lat1 == lat2:
return 0
else:
try:
return 6378137*math.acos(math.sin(math.radians(lat1))*math.sin(math.radians(lat2))+math.cos(math.radians(lat1))*math.cos(math.radians(lat2))*math.cos(math.radians(long2-long1)))
except Exception,ex:
print Exception,":",ex
return 1000000
def is_line_segment_intersects_box(x1, y1, x2, y2, xTL, yTL, xBR, yBR):
#Let the segment endpoints be p1=(x1 y1) and p2=(x2 y2).
#Let the rectangle's corners be (xTL yTL) and (xBR yBR).
#All in lon lat
# test 4 corners of the rectangle to see whether they are all above or below the lin
#print 'x1, y1, x2, y2, xTL, yTL, xBR, yBR:',x1, y1, x2, y2, xTL, yTL, xBR, yBR
f = lambda x,y: (y2-y1)*x + (x1-x2)*y + (x2*y1-x1*y2)
f1 = f(xTL, yTL)
f2 = f(xTL, yBR)
f3 = f(xBR, yTL)
f4 = f(xBR, yBR)
if f1 > 0 and f2 > 0 and f3 > 0 and f4 > 0:
return False # no intersection (rectangle if above line).
if f1 < 0 and f2 < 0 and f3 < 0 and f4 < 0:
return False # no intersection (rectangle if below line).
if x1 > xBR and x2 > xBR:
return False # no intersection (line is to right of rectangle).
if x1 < xTL and x2 < xTL:
return False # no intersection (line is to left of rectangle).
#if y1 < yBR and y2 < yBR:
if y1 > yBR and y2 > yBR:
return False # no intersection (line is below rectangle).
#if y1 > yTL and y2 > yTL:
if y1 < yTL and y2 < yTL:
return False # no intersection (line is above rectangle).
return True
def rand_color():
r = random.randint(0,255)
g = random.randint(0,255)
b = random.randint(0,255)
return "#%02x%02x%02x" % (r, g, b)
def line_segment_cross(x0, y0, x1, y1, x2, y2, x3, y3):
if (x0 == x2 and y0 == y2) or (x0 == x3 and y0 == y3):
return x0, y0
if (x1 == x2 and y1 == y2) or (x1 == x3 and y1 == y3):
return x1, y1
# http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Line-line_intersection
p = (x0-x1)*(y2-y3)-(y0-y1)*(x2-x3)
if p == 0:
return None, None # parallel
px = ((x0*y1 - y0*x1) * (x2 - x3) - (x0 - x1) * (x2 * y3 - y2 * x3)) / p
py = ((x0*y1 - y0*x1) * (y2 - y3) - (y0 - y1) * (x2 * y3 - y2 * x3)) / p
if x1 != x0:
t = (px - x0) / (x1 - x0)
else:
t = (py - y0) / (y1 - y0)
if x2 != x3:
u = (px - x2) / (x3 - x2)
else:
u = (py - y2) / (y3 - y2)
if t<0 or t>1 or u<0 or u>1:
return None, None # intersection point is not on the segment
return px, py
def is_in_bbox(bbox, x, y):
return bbox[0] <= x and bbox[2] > x and bbox[1] <= y and bbox[3] > y
def lineMagnitude (x1, y1, x2, y2):
lineMagnitude = math.sqrt(math.pow((x2 - x1), 2)+ math.pow((y2 - y1), 2))
return lineMagnitude
def DistancePointLine (px, py, x1, y1, x2, y2):
#http://local.wasp.uwa.edu.au/~pbourke/geometry/pointline/source.vba
LineMag = lineMagnitude(x1, y1, x2, y2)
if LineMag < 0.00000001:
DistancePointLine = 9999999.0
return DistancePointLine, x1, y1
u1 = (((px - x1) * (x2 - x1)) + ((py - y1) * (y2 - y1)))
u = u1 / (LineMag * LineMag)
if (u < 0.00001) or (u > 1):
#// closest point does not fall within the line segment, take the shorter distance
#// to an endpoint
ix = lineMagnitude(px, py, x1, y1)
iy = lineMagnitude(px, py, x2, y2)
if ix > iy:
return iy, x2, y2
else:
return ix, x1, y1
else:
# Intersecting point is on the line, use the formula
ix = x1 + u * (x2 - x1)
iy = y1 + u * (y2 - y1)
DistancePointLine = lineMagnitude(px, py, ix, iy)
return DistancePointLine, ix, iy

class MapMatching(object):
def __init__(self, filename):
road_network_file = open(filename,'r')
"""0-1-0 116.410626883 40.0208176186 116.413615987 40.0208326965"""
roads = []
while 1:
lines = road_network_file.readlines(1000)
if not lines:
break
lines = map(lambda x: x.split(), lines)
roads += map(lambda x: [x[0], (float(x[1]), float(x[2])), (float(x[3]),float(x[4]))], lines)
before_num = ''
road_point = []
traj_map_roads = []
for road in roads:
road_num = road[0].split("-")[0]
if road_num == before_num:
road_point += [road[2]]
else :
before_num = road_num
if not road_point == []:
traj_map_roads += [road_point]
road_point = [road[1],road[2]]
self.roads = traj_map_roads
min_lon = min(map(lambda x: min(map(lambda y: y[0], x)), self.roads[1:]))
max_lon = max(map(lambda x: max(map(lambda y: y[0], x)), self.roads[1:]))
min_lat = min(map(lambda x: min(map(lambda y: y[1], x)), self.roads[1:]))
max_lat = max(map(lambda x: max(map(lambda y: y[1], x)), self.roads[1:]))
self.min_longitude = min_lon # degree
self.max_longitude = max_lon
self.min_latitude = min_lat
self.max_latitude = max_lat
resolution = 0.01
self.RESOLUTION = resolution
self.CANVAS_WIDTH = resolution * map_dist(self.min_longitude, self.min_latitude, \
self.max_longitude, self.min_latitude)
self.CANVAS_HEIGHT = resolution * map_dist(self.min_longitude, self.min_latitude, \
self.min_longitude, self.max_latitude)
self.CANVAS_MIN_X, self.CANVAS_MIN_Y = self.to_canvas_xy(self.min_longitude, self.max_latitude)
self.CANVAS_MAX_X, self.CANVAS_MAX_Y = self.to_canvas_xy(self.max_longitude, self.min_latitude)
self.GRID_INTERVAL_KM = 0.5 # grid size in km
self.GRID_INTERVAL = self.GRID_INTERVAL_KM * 1000 * self.RESOLUTION
self.TOTAL_GRID_ROWS = int((self.CANVAS_MAX_Y - self.CANVAS_MIN_Y) / self.GRID_INTERVAL + 1)
self.TOTAL_GRID_COLS = int((self.CANVAS_MAX_X - self.CANVAS_MIN_X) / self.GRID_INTERVAL + 1)
#return self.roads
def canvas_xy_to_grid_row_col(self, x, y):
# x, y in canvas coord
#print x,y
#print 'self.CANVAS_MIN_Y:',self.CANVAS_MIN_Y
#print 'self.CANVAS_MIN_X:',self.CANVAS_MIN_X
#print 'self.GRID_INTERVAL:',self.GRID_INTERVAL
#print 'self.RESOLUTION',self.RESOLUTION
return int ( (y - self.CANVAS_MIN_Y) / self.GRID_INTERVAL ), \
int( (x - self.CANVAS_MIN_X) / self.GRID_INTERVAL)
# return int( (y - self.CANVAS_MIN_Y) / self.GRID_INTERVAL/self.RESOLUTION), \
# int( (x - self.CANVAS_MIN_X) / self.GRID_INTERVAL/self.RESOLUTION)
def grid_row_col_to_canvas_xy(self, row, col):
# return Top Left corner coord
return self.CANVAS_MIN_X + col * self.GRID_INTERVAL, \
self.CANVAS_MIN_Y + row * self.GRID_INTERVAL
def to_lon_lat(self, x, y):
lon = x * (self.max_longitude - self.min_longitude) / \
self.CANVAS_WIDTH + self.min_longitude
lat = (self.CANVAS_HEIGHT - y) * (self.max_latitude - self.min_latitude) / \
self.CANVAS_HEIGHT + self.min_latitude
return lon, lat
def to_canvas_xy(self, lon, lat):
x = (lon - self.min_longitude) * self.CANVAS_WIDTH / \
(self.max_longitude - self.min_longitude)
y = self.CANVAS_HEIGHT - (lat - self.min_latitude) * self.CANVAS_HEIGHT / \
(self.max_latitude - self.min_latitude)
return x, y
def split_roads_to_grid(self):
#self.roads = [y.shape.self.roads for x in self.map_shapes.values() for y in x[1]]
# init grid_road_dict
self.grid_road_index = []
print "self.TOTAL_GRID_ROWS,self.TOTAL_GRID_COLS",self.TOTAL_GRID_ROWS,self.TOTAL_GRID_COLS
#self.canvas_xy_to_grid_row_col(x1, y1)
#self.canvas_xy_to_grid_row_col(x2, y2)
#print ""
for row in range(0, self.TOTAL_GRID_ROWS+1):
self.grid_road_index.append([])
for col in range(0, self.TOTAL_GRID_COLS+1):
self.grid_road_index[row].append([])
# index map segments to self.grid_road_index array. key=(row,col) of a grid; value=array of (road_id, seg_id)
for i in range(0, len(self.roads)):
for j in range(0, len(self.roads[i])-1):
#print "i,j",i,j
x1, y1 = self.to_canvas_xy(self.roads[i][j][0], self.roads[i][j][1])
x2, y2 = self.to_canvas_xy(self.roads[i][j+1][0], self.roads[i][j+1][1])
#print "x1,y1,x2,y2",x1,y1,x2,y2
row1, col1 = self.canvas_xy_to_grid_row_col(x1, y1)
row2, col2 = self.canvas_xy_to_grid_row_col(x2, y2)
#print "row1, col1, row2, col2",row1, col1, row2, col2
for row in range(min(row1, row2), max(row1, row2) + 1):
for col in range(min(col1, col2), max(col1, col2) + 1):
xTL, yTL = self.grid_row_col_to_canvas_xy(row, col)
xBR, yBR = self.grid_row_col_to_canvas_xy(row + 1, col + 1)
if is_line_segment_intersects_box(x1, y1, x2, y2, xTL, yTL, xBR, yBR):
#print "row,col:i,j|",row,col,i,j
self.grid_road_index[row][col].append((i,j))
def simple_map_matching(self, search_range, px, py):
px, py = self.to_canvas_xy(px, py)
#search_range: [(road_id, seg_id),...]
# get all min_type
mindist = 9999999.0
minlx = minly = -1 # projection point on road
min_road_id = min_segment_id = -1
minx1, miny1, minx2, miny2 = -1, -1, -1, -1
#print "search_range:%s" % search_range
for i, j in search_range:
x1, y1 = self.to_canvas_xy(self.roads[i][j][0], self.roads[i][j][1])
x2, y2 = self.to_canvas_xy(self.roads[i][j+1][0], self.roads[i][j+1][1])
dist, lx, ly = DistancePointLine(px, py, x1, y1, x2, y2)
#print "segment:%s-%s dist:%s" % (i,j,dist)
if dist < mindist:
mindist = dist
minx1, miny1 = (self.roads[i][j][0], self.roads[i][j][1])
minx2, miny2 = (self.roads[i][j+1][0], self.roads[i][j+1][1])
#minx1, miny1 = to_canvas_xy(roads[i][j][0], roads[i][j][1])
#minx2, miny2 = to_canvas_xy(roads[i][j+1][0], roads[i][j+1][1])
minlx, minly = lx, ly
min_road_id = i
min_segment_id = j
lon, lat = self.to_lon_lat(px,py)
llon, llat = self.to_lon_lat(minlx,minly)
rdist = map_dist(lon, lat, llon, llat)
#print "(%f, %f) matching to (%f, %f), dist=%f, segment=(%d,%d), (%f,%f)-(%f,%f)"\
# % (lon,lat,llon,llat, rdist, min_road_id, min_segment_id,minx1, miny1, minx2, miny2)
#draw_line(minx1, miny1, minx2, miny2,fill="yellow")
return px, py, minlx, minly, min_road_id, min_segment_id, minx1, miny1, minx2, miny2, rdist
def get_map_matching_point(self, px, py):
#yxy#roads = [y.shape.points for x in self.map_shapes.values() for y in x[1]]
# get searching range
cpx, cpy = self.to_canvas_xy(px, py)
row, col = self.canvas_xy_to_grid_row_col(cpx, cpy)
row_l = max(0, row - 1)
row_h = min(self.TOTAL_GRID_ROWS, row + 1)
col_l = max(0, col - 1)
col_h = min(self.TOTAL_GRID_COLS, col + 1)
search_range = []
#print 'row_l,row_h,col_l,col_h',row_l,row_h,col_l,col_h
for i in range(row_l, row_h + 1):
for j in range(col_l, col_h + 1):
search_range += self.grid_road_index[i][j]
px, py, minlx, minly, min_road_id, min_segmenet_id, minx1, miny1, minx2, miny2, dist = \
self.simple_map_matching(search_range, px, py)
print minx1, miny1, minx2, miny2
return min_road_id*1000+min_segmenet_id,dist
def get_map_matching_trajectory(self, filename):
'''readfile "13301104001 20101101000157 116.3428345 39.85949707 0 332 0 4 50#" '''
traj_file = open(filename, "r")
output_file = open(filename+'_roadid', 'w')
while 1:
lines = traj_file.readlines(1000)
if not lines:
break
for line in lines:
line = line.strip()
words = line.split(' ')
point = words[1:3]
#print point
road_id,dist = self.get_map_matching_point(float(point[0]), float(point[1]))
output_file.write("%s %s %s\n" % (line,road_id,dist))
traj_file.close()
output_file.close()
